I just bought the new Canyon Ultimate CF 7 with the CP0030 cockpit, and I’m looking for a compatible mount for my Garmin Edge 530.
The standard Garmin out-front mount doesn’t fit, so I’m considering the Forward AM I Canyon 3D Print Mount from Canyon’s website.

It looks like it’s designed for the Ultimate, but it’s not entirely clear whether it actually fits the CP0030 cockpit.
Has anyone here installed it on a CP0030?
Or do you have other recommendations for a clean, integrated Garmin mount that works with this setup?

    Based on Canyon’s website: “Fits all Canyon Road & Gravel cockpits with a 2-screw interface, except GEAR GROOVE CP0047, CP0039, CP0045, and CP0048.” So I assume it should fit.

    I see that your cockpit has cables, but the screw holes appear to be in the same position as on my CP0018, where I’m using this mount without any issues. In my case, there are no cables in the way – but since cockpit designs vary slightly, the safest option would be to check directly with Canyon via the chat on their website. They’re very responsive.

    One thing I can say for sure: this is a very good mount. It’s made from a single solid piece, with no small screws – which is a big advantage over the cheaper mount sold on Canyon website, known for its tiny screws that can come loose and send your Garmin flying.

  3. Yes, it will fit. I have the same bike, but bought a copy of this mount from China. The only tricky moment is that Canyon use M4 screws instead of the more common M5, so in my case I had to buy a couple of M4, but I guess the original should come with the proper screws. After all, it’s a really cool mount; it’s so stable and keeps your computer in line with the handlebar(more aero).
